Luat是个开源的平台,目前只有基于GPRS模块和GPRS+GPS模块的开源平台,但是同时也提供了免费的云平台。
一、Luat开源项目介绍Luat = Lua + AT, Luat 是合宙(AirM2M)推出的物联网开源架构,依托于通信模块做简易快捷的开发,目前支持的模块有两款:Air200 和 Air810.
其中, Air200是一款GPRS模块; Air810是一款支持GPRS+北斗+GPS的三合一模块。
二、Luat软件架构简介
Luat 的软件架构分为底层软件和上层Lua脚本两个部分:
1)底层软件,也叫
基础软件(core)
,用
C语言开发完成,内嵌了Lua虚拟机,下文详细介绍了底层软件:
2)上层软件(script),采用
Lua脚本语言
来实现应用,下文详细介绍了Luat的上层脚本的应用分类: